A Dream I Have To Write Poem by Naseer Ahmed Nasir

A Dream I Have To Write

A dream
I have to write
On the wooden slate
Of a child
Playing traunt from the school.

A moon
I have to write
On the forehead
Of a woman
Swarthier than evetide darkness.

A song
I have to write
On the frozen lips
of the wind
Passing through
A bamboo forest.

A name
I have to write
On an unmarked
Grave stone
In a memorial cemetry.

(Translated from Urdu to English by Dr. Satyapal Anand and from English to Spanish by Dr. Teresinka Pereira)
